Thy Art Is Murder photo

Thy Art Is Murder concerts in Melbourne, Australia

Thy Art Is Murder has played in Melbourne, Australia 41 out of 1116 concerts, with a probability of 3.67% to hosts a show there, since his debut on Next on May 28, 2009 until his latest show on Flemington Racecourse on March 21, 2024 , positioning Melbourne as his favorite and most visited city so far